Key Specifications
| Parameter | Value | Parameter | Value |
|---|---|---|---|
| Part Number | EP-GE25ES | Series / reference | Standard Radial |
| Bore d (mm) | 25 | Outside diameter D (mm) | 42 |
| Width B (mm) | 20 | Inner-ring width C (mm) | 16 |
| Dk (mm) | 35.5 | R1s / R2s min | 0.6 / 0.6 mm |
| Articulation α | 7° | Dynamic load Cr | 48 kN |
| Static load C0r | 240 kN | Weight | 110 g |
| Lubrication | Relubrication required | Sealing | Open / unsealed |
| Sliding pair | Steel / steel | Surface / liner | Outer and inner rings phosphate treated |
Product Description
EP-GE25ES construction and application notes
EP-GE25ES is the 25 mm-bore model in the GE..E / GE..ES Standard Radial family. Its nominal envelope is d 25 mm × D 42 mm with B 20 mm overall width.
Outer ring with a single split in the axial direction. Type ES uses lubricating grooves and holes in the outer and inner rings. The 7° articulation value shown in the model table helps define angular movement around the spherical sliding surface. This construction is intended for slow oscillating or pivoting joints where a planned lubrication path is available. On EP-GE25ES, that construction is paired with a 25 mm bore, 42 mm outside diameter, 20 mm overall width, 48 kN dynamic rating and 7° catalogue articulation value.
For EP-GE25ES, the GE standard family uses the compact radial envelope and a serviceable steel-on-steel sliding pair. It is most relevant where periodic relubrication is already part of the machine maintenance plan and an open bearing face is acceptable.
Installation and fit
For EP-GE25ES, start the fit review from its 25 mm bore and 42 mm outside diameter, then check how the 20 mm bearing width is supported by the housing shoulders. The fitting-tolerance resource includes H7 and h6 among the reference classes; final fit still depends on ring loading, housing stiffness, temperature and the machine interface.

Cross-Reference
Brand reference for EP-GE25ES
Cross-reference designations help identify the family. They do not replace dimensional, suffix, sealing and application checks.
| Brand | Reference designation | Verification note |
|---|---|---|
| SKF | GE25ES | Reference designation; verify dimensions and suffix. |
| FAG | GE25ES | Reference designation; verify dimensions and suffix. |
| ELGES | GE25DO | Reference designation; verify dimensions and suffix. |
| ASK | GE25 | Reference designation; verify dimensions and suffix. |
| IKO | GE25ES | Reference designation; verify dimensions and suffix. |
| NTN | SA1~..B family | Reference designation; verify dimensions and suffix. |
